Description
Set across four well-planned floors, the accommodation is both spacious and versatile. Upon entering, you are welcomed by a striking open-plan reception hall that flows seamlessly into an elegant formal lounge, creating a wonderful sense of space and light.
To the rear, a generous, contemporary breakfast kitchen has been designed with both everyday living and entertaining in mind, opening into a further sitting and dining area. A convenient ground floor WC completes this level.
The lower ground floor provides a practical utility room along with additional storage space, ideal for modern family living.
To the first floor, a spacious landing leads to an impressive principal bedroom suite, complete with a dressing room and stylish en-suite facilities. There is also a well-proportioned guest bedroom and a luxurious four-piece family bathroom.
The second floor offers three further bedrooms along with an additional WC, providing excellent accommodation for growing families or those needing flexible workspace.
Externally, the property continues to impress. A beautifully maintained south-facing rear garden offers the perfect space for relaxing or entertaining, while the front of the property is set back from the road, with a block-paved driveway providing ample off-road parking.
Further benefits include full double glazing and gas central heating. This is a truly exceptional home that must be viewed to be fully appreciated.
The property is ideally situated within a highly sought-after area, offering convenient access to a wide range of local amenities. Excellent schooling is available across all age groups, along with a number of nearby places of worship, making the location particularly appealing for families.
Transport links are superb, with regular bus services running along Aigburth Road and nearby rail connections from Aigburth railway station and Cressington railway station, providing easy access to Liverpool city centre and beyond.
A strong local road network also connects to major motorway links, making commuting to surrounding areas such as Warrington and Manchester straightforward. For those travelling further afield, Liverpool John Lennon Airport offers both national and international flights.
The area is well served by a variety of shopping options, including independent retailers and larger supermarkets along Aigburth Road, as well as additional retail facilities at Mersey Retail Park.
For leisure and lifestyle, the ever-popular Lark Lane is just a short distance away, offering an excellent selection of restaurants, cafés, wine bars, and bistros.
There is also an abundance of green space nearby, with Otterspool Park and Promenade, along with Sefton Park, providing some of the city's most attractive outdoor spaces for recreation and relaxation.
